Block

#18,990,984
Block Number
18,990,984 @ 07/08/2024, 11:24:00
Status
Finalized
ID
0x0121c788a689fb922c5082d308ad5df7bbc2d42a43d55453a9745451578cfa23
Transactions
Gas Used
201190/39960938 (0.50% Used)
Total Score
1,851,243,502 (+99)
Rewards
0.69 VTHO